Striking to look at, cacti and other succulents make a bold statement in any home or garden. And, as this information-packed, lushly illustrated book explains, they’re easy to care for, too. Combining reliable and detailed horticultural information with inspiring ideas for displaying the plants (such as planting them in unusual containers, like old boots or broken pots), this is an irresistible invitation to the joys of growing these fascinating plants. Plus: the extensive alphabetical directory in the back helps readers choose from the vast array of cacti and succulents available, to find the ones best suited for their growing conditions.

A Good Down to Earth Book
This a very interesting book, not up there with the Cactus Family or the Cactus Lexicon but one that fills its own niche in Cacti literature. Not everyone wants one of the large volumes mentioned above and they are extremely expensive.
This book not only deals with cacti but also other succulents. For the uninitiated all cacti are succulents, but not all succulents are cacti and this book gives information on a good cross section of both cacti and other succulents. There is all the usual advice that these books give, I.e. how to plant, where to plant, what to plant in etc. it also gives advice on where in the home they will be best suited. Unless they are in a conservatory a bright window is a must and the plant should be as close to the glass as possible.
There are lots of full colour photographs in the book and if you cannot seem something you like from all of those then you are in the wrong hobby. I am not sure about the minimal watering part of the book's synopsis. Cacti enjoy water as much as any other plant it is knowing when and how to do it. True they can survive for longer than most plants as they use a water storage system, but eventually the will succumb to lack of water, like any other plant.
I like this book and thought it was a down to earth, no nonsense type of book that anyone thinking of keeping a few succulents or already doing so, would enjoy very much.
